EA targets Nintendo consoles for growthDela @ Feb 02, 2007 23:33 | 14 comments
"We have shifted and acquired resources and are attacking these successful platforms," commented CFO Warren Jenson. "In short, we're on it." The publisher revealed it has has 15 SKUs in development for Nintendo formats. However, EA CEO Larry Probst admitted that stealing the #1 spot for Nintendo formats from Nintendo itself might not be possible, but that the company will settle for number 2.
"On the Nintendo platforms, we think that we can be very a strong number two," he said. "Clearly, Nintendo will always be number one on the Wii and DS, but we think we have a realistic goal of being number two, with a market share goal of 15-20 per cent."
